The Olsen Gang in Denmark – and Abroad

Olsen-Banden or Olsen Gang films are considered an integral part of Danish collective memory and culture, immortalised in street names, commemorative stamps, and slang. The fourteen comedies in the series were released between 1968 and 1981, with a sequel in 1998. While quintessentially Danish in terms of content, the Olsen-Banden film series has enjoyed popularity abroad, especially in the former Eastern Bloc. This chapter analyses the origins of the series in silent cinema, and outlines its tropes and motifs, emphasising the films’ function as nostalgic responses to the dramatic socio-cultural changes of the 1970s. It also examines the reception of the Olsen-Banden films in the former German Democratic Republic, arguing that the films’ suspicion of the national authorities, international financial capital and the EEC resonated with East German audiences specifically.
